The global Medical Grade Polystyrene Market demonstrates consistent expansion, valued at USD 890 million in 2024 and projected to reach USD 1.45 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 6.26%. This steady progression reflects rising demand across healthcare sectors, particularly for sterile packaging and diagnostic components where polystyrene’s clarity and chemical resistance prove invaluable.

Medical grade polystyrene serves as a critical material in pharmaceutical and medical device manufacturing, meeting stringent ISO 10993 and USP Class VI biocompatibility standards. Its three primary variants – GPPS, HIPS, and EPS – each address specific clinical needs, from transparent labware to impact-resistant surgical tray applications. While environmental concerns persist, industry leaders are actively developing sustainable solutions including recycled-content grades that maintain medical compliance.

Market Overview & Regional Analysis

North America commands the largest market share (38%) owing to advanced healthcare infrastructure and stringent quality standards. The region benefits from concentrated pharmaceutical production and FDA oversight that prioritizes material traceability. Meanwhile, Asia-Pacific emerges as the fastest-growing market (projected 7.1% CAGR), fueled by China’s expanding medical device exports and India’s improving hospital networks.

Europe maintains technological leadership in high-purity applications, though faces pricing pressures from Asian imports. Latin America shows potential in primary packaging, while Middle Eastern nations invest in localized production to reduce import dependency. Each region presents distinct regulatory environments that manufacturers must navigate through customized formulations and certifications.

Key Market Drivers and Opportunities

Several factors accelerate market expansion, beginning with the global healthcare sector’s shift toward single-use devices that minimize infection risks. The pandemic accelerated this trend, with polystyrene-based diagnostic consumables seeing 32% demand surge in 2020-2021. Furthermore, biopharmaceutical growth drives specialized packaging needs – the sector’s 9.4% annual expansion creates parallel demand for compliant polystyrene solutions.

Emerging opportunities include radiation-stabilized formulations for implant packaging and antimicrobial composites for high-risk environments. Developing economies present white space potential as healthcare access improves; Africa’s medical plastics market could grow 12% annually through 2030 despite current low penetration.

Challenges & Restraints

The market contends with multiple headwinds, starting with volatile benzene prices that directly impact production costs. Regulatory complexities also pose barriers – achieving EU MDR certification requires 6-9 months and significant testing investment. Competition from cyclic olefin copolymers in premium applications continues intensifying, with these alternatives gaining 2-3% market share annually in sensitive diagnostic sectors.

Environmental legislation presents another challenge, particularly in Europe where Extended Producer Responsibility schemes increase polystyrene disposal costs by 15-20%. Developing circular economy solutions remains costly, though companies like Styrolution now offer grades with 30% recycled content for non-critical applications.
